One of the UK's most influential imprints for experimental pop music, The Leaf Label was founded in 1994 by Tony Morley, who eventually quit his job at 4AD to make Leaf his full time occupation. During the 1990s, Leaf made a name for itself with an excellent selection of left-field electronica, and while synthetic sounds continue to have a place on the label, recent years have seen its roster expand to include more analogue music with acts like A Hawk And A Hacksaw, Colleen, Murcof, or the brilliant Efterklang.

AU is the project of classically-trained pianist Luke Wyland, whose polychromatic post-rock symphonies bring to mind Animal Collective and Efterklang, at times scoring even higher on the insanity meter when 'Both Lights' shifts from psychedelic folk-punk to classical piano ballads and back. Check.
